Summary
Senate Joint Resolution 1252 (SJR1252) is a resolution aimed at honoring Brittany Tyree, the 2023–2024 Liberty Creek Elementary School Teacher of the Year. This resolution acknowledges her dedication and exceptional contributions to the field of education in Tennessee. The resolution emphasizes the importance of recognizing educators who have made significant impacts on their students and their communities.
